Call for 161 million to build 3,100 homes

The Department of Territory of the Generalitat will open today the call for aid worth 161 million euros for the construction of 3,116 social rental homes spread over 82 actions in 38 Catalan municipalities. Priority is given to actions previously selected from the program of aid for the construction of energetically efficient homes from the Next Generation funds.

The Councilor of Territories, Juli Fernández, has emphasized that these grants are "another step to progress in the construction of an affordable, permanent and sufficient rental park". The subsidies will be up to 700 euros/m2 up to a maximum of 50,000 euros per home built. The homes must be built in June 2026.

The majority of the 82 actions are concentrated in the metropolitan area of ​​Barcelona, ​​specifically 45 (which add up to 1,910 homes), followed by the Vegueria de Girona, with 10 actions and 270 homes. In Central Catalonia, 7 actions have been planned (192 homes), in Penedès 9 (333 homes), in Lleida 7 (175 homes), in Tarragona two (208 homes) and in Terres de l'Ebre two more (28) .

The promoters of the selected projects who are owners of the land or the right to build will have five months to present the application and the corresponding documentation.

Among the scoring criteria, it was taken into account if the actions were located in municipalities declared as areas of strong and accredited demand, or if they reserved more than 25% of the promotion for under 35s or for cases to deal with emergencies, people with intellectual disabilities, groups at risk of social exclusion, over 65s, refugees or dependents, among others.

According to the Department of the Territory, the initially planned figure of 3,116 homes may vary and increase with actions that are now on the waiting list and depending on the amounts that are being specified for each case.

One of the requirements of the call is that the homes must be built by June 2026 at the latest. They will be flats that will have the official protection regime of an indefinite nature and will have to be allocated for rent or transfer of use to citizens with low incomes.
